Legends of Irish Folk

Various Artists - Folk

Irish
Celtic Airs

Released: 1st March 2011
Catalogue Number: CACD9908
Barcode: 5391513562150
Running Time: 73+66mins.


You can listen to short samples from some of the tracks on this album using the player below.


'40 Legendary Songs' is the suitable 'sub-title'… and the artists too.
The recordings must span at least 40 years too, maybe even longer - but still the feet tap and the sing-a-long begins.
Very strong song selection, lots of 'big hits' and, of course, classic versions.
It's PARTY time.
